在Windows上部署Jar包的三种方式
2024.01.17 03:28浏览量:29简介:在Windows上部署Java应用程序,有多种方式可供选择。本文将介绍三种常见的方式:使用命令行、使用批处理脚本和使用WinSW。
在Windows上部署Java应用程序有多种方式,以下是三种常见的方式:
- 使用命令行部署
使用命令行部署Java应用程序是一种简单直接的方式。首先,你需要打开命令提示符(CMD)并跳转到你的Jar包所在的路径。然后,你可以使用以下命令来运行Jar包:
如果你的应用程序需要一些参数,你可以在上述命令后面添加它们。例如:java -jar your_application.jar
java -jar your_application.jar arg1 arg2 arg3
- 使用批处理脚本部署
使用批处理脚本来部署Java应用程序也是一种方便的方式。首先,你需要创建一个文本文件,并在其中输入以下内容:
然后,将这个文本文件保存为.bat文件。双击运行这个.bat文件,就可以启动你的Java应用程序。你还可以通过将这个.bat文件设置为自启动或者加入到计划任务中,实现应用程序的自动部署。@echo off
start javaw -jar your_application.jar
exit
- 使用WinSW部署
WinSW(Windows ServiceWrapper)是一个用于在Windows上将应用程序包装为服务的开源工具。使用WinSW部署Java应用程序,你需要进行以下步骤:
- 重命名你的Jar包。例如,你可以将你的Jar包重命名为your_application.exe。
- 创建一个xml配置文件,指定你的应用程序的入口点和需要的参数。配置文件的内容如下:
<service>
<id>your_application</id>
<name>Your Application Name</name>
<executable>your_application.exe</executable>
<arguments>arg1 arg2 arg3</arguments>
</service>
- 将配置文件和你的Jar包放在同一个目录下。然后,运行以下命令来安装你的应用程序作为服务:
安装成功后,你可以在Windows服务列表中找到并启动你的应用程序。如果需要停止应用程序,可以在服务列表中停止它,或者在命令行中运行以下命令:winsw install your_application.xml
winsw stop your_application.xml
发表评论
登录后可评论,请前往 登录 或 注册